Car
If you're traveling by car, start by navigating to Alva, Oklahoma. From the center of Alva, head east on Oklahoma Blvd. Continue straight for about 1.5 miles. Herod Hall will be on your left at 709 Oklahoma Blvd, clearly marked with signage. There is free parking available nearby, but be sure to check for any posted restrictions.
Public Transportation
For public transportation, check if local bus services operate in Northwestern Oklahoma, as options may be limited. If you are coming from nearby towns, consider using a rideshare service like Uber or Lyft to reach Herod Hall directly. You can provide the driver with the address: 709 Oklahoma Blvd, Alva, OK 73717. Expect fares to vary based on distance, typically ranging from $10 to $30.
Walking
If you are staying within walking distance in Alva, head towards Oklahoma Blvd. Walk straight along Oklahoma Blvd for a bit over a mile until you see Herod Hall on your left at 709 Oklahoma Blvd. It is a pleasant walk, and you can enjoy the local sights along the way.
